Initial Consultation
The preliminary assessment for dental implants is a critical step in your trip toward a restored smile. During this visit, you'll consult with your dental practitioner to discuss your oral wellness and particular needs.
They'll review your mouth, take X-rays, and may even use 3D imaging to assess the bone framework where the dental implant will certainly go. This thorough evaluation helps them determine if you're a great prospect for the procedure.
You'll likewise discuss your case history, consisting of any kind of medications you're taking, to make certain there are no difficulties. Your dentist will explain the benefits of oral implants and just how they vary from other tooth replacement choices, such as dentures or bridges.
They'll attend to any kind of worries you have and respond to all your inquiries, making sure you feel comfy moving forward.

Operation
Undertaking the procedure for dental implants notes an important action in achieving a long lasting smile. You'll get anesthesia to ensure your comfort throughout the procedure, which may involve neighborhood anesthetic, sedation, or general anesthetic, relying on your needs.
When you're comfortable, your dental professional will make a small incision in your gum tissue to reveal the underlying bone. They'll after that drill a small hole right into the bone to produce an area for the titanium implant message. This article will act as the favor your new tooth.
After putting the dental implant, the dental expert will certainly safeguard the gum tissue over it, permitting the implant to incorporate with the bone over the coming months.
This procedure commonly takes one to 2 hours, depending on the variety of implants being placed. You may really feel some pressure, however pain ought to be marginal as a result of the anesthetic.
Rest assured, your oral team will certainly give comprehensive instructions concerning what to anticipate during surgery, ensuring you really feel ready and educated.
Recuperation and Aftercare
After the surgery, your emphasis shifts to recovery and aftercare to guarantee the very best results for your oral implants.
In the very first couple of days, you might experience swelling and pain. It's essential to follow your dental professional's post-operative instructions, which may consist of taking recommended discomfort medicines and using cold pack to reduce swelling.
You ought to adhere to soft foods and avoid chewing on the implant website for at the very least a week. This assists prevent any kind of stress and anxiety on the location as it heals.
Keep your mouth tidy by carefully washing with salt water, however stay clear of strenuous swishing that can disturb the surgical site.

If you notice anything uncommon, call your dental professional right away.
It's additionally crucial to attend your follow-up consultations, as your dental practitioner will check your healing process and ensure whatever is on track.
As you recoup, hold your horses. Complete recovery can take numerous months, but with proper care, your oral implants will integrate with your jawbone, providing a steady foundation for your new teeth.
Adhering to these steps will help you attain the best outcome.
